#29f64c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#29f64c is composed of 16.1% red, 96.5%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.1%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 130.2 degrees, a saturation of 91.9% and a lightness of 56.3%. #29f64c color hex could be obtained by blending #52ff98 with #00ed00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

#29f64c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#29f64c has RGB values of R:41, G:246,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 2750028.
